US News and World Report ranks the Colorado as number-two in compact pickup trucks. It touts the Colorado’s smooth ride, comfortable cabin and capability as its top features. Other advantages of the Chevy Colorado, according to the review, include fuel efficiency, a smooth ride and outstanding towing capacity — 7,700 pounds.

With three different engine choices available, the Colorado can handle “almost anything you throw at it,” according to the review. There’s the standard 2.5L I-4, or the advanced 3.6L V6, offering the most horsepower of any midsize pickup, according to the Chevrolet website. There’s also the exclusive Duramax® 2.8L Turbo-Diesel. With all this muscle, you still get decent gas mileage, estimated at 22 mpg in the city and 30 mpg on the highway, according to Chevrolet.
Chevy didn’t overlook the need for space. Crew cab models offer a roomy second row with comfortable seating for adults along with fold-down seating for extra storage.
For the technology fans, Apple CarPlay or Android Auto capability lets you access your smartphone through the available screen display to get directions, make hands-free calls and listen to music or audio books. With available built-in 4G LTE WiFi connection for up to seven devices, you’ll stay linked no matter where you roam.

You can even keep a virtual eye on your teen driver with an in-vehicle report card. With an available app, you can start and stop your engine, lock and unlock doors, set parking reminders and view diagnostic information.
